Hypocalymma linifolium is a member of the family Myrtaceae endemic to Western Australia.[1]

The low spreading shrub typically grows to a height of 0.6 metres (2.0 ft).

It is found in a small area along the west coast in the Wheatbelt region of Western Australia centred around Dandaragan where it grows in sandy soils.[1]
